Output 261c7ef41921a27d0f410f02de7c9da1d2744bbe5551dc427bacf4906fdf92f3:4

value
1156968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c85eba983c1822f7a46cd6b71d7fdfda33a054e OP_EQUAL
address
37D2u1w5GfHUmmqjuy4N5N2kGFBXrA89Yw
transaction
261c7ef41921a27d0f410f02de7c9da1d2744bbe5551dc427bacf4906fdf92f3
confirmations
188306
spent
true